Noappreciablechangeinoffsetvoltagedriftwithtempera-
ture will occur when the device is nulled with a potentiom-
eter, RP, ranging from 10k to 200k.
The LT1055/LT1056 has the lowest offset voltage of any
JFET input op amp available today. However, the offset
voltage and its drift with time and temperature are still not
as good as on the best bipolar amplifiers because the
transconductance of FETs is considerably lower than that
of bipolar transistors. Conversely, this lower transcon-
ductance is the main cause of the significantly faster
speed performance of FET input op amps.
The LT1055/LT1056 can also be used in LF351, LF411,
AD547, AD611, OPA-111, and TL081 sockets, provided
thatthenullingcicuitryisremoved.BecauseoftheLT1055/
LT1056’s low offset voltage, nulling will not be necessary
in most applications.
Offset voltage also changes somewhat with temperature
cycling. The AM grades show a typical 20µV hysteresis
(30µV on the M grades) when cycled over the –55°C to
125°C temperature range. Temperature cycling from 0°C
to 70°C has a negligible (less than 10µV) hysteresis
effect.
Achieving Picoampere/Microvolt Performance
In order to realize the picoampere-microvolt level accu-
racy of the LT1055/LT1056 proper care must be exer-
cised. For example, leakage currents in circuitry external
totheopampcansignificantlydegradeperformance.High
quality insulation should be used (e.g. Teflon™, Kel-F);
cleaning of all insulating surfaces to remove fluxes and
other residues will probably be required. Surface coating
may be necessary to provide a moisture barrier in high
humidity environments.
The offset voltage and drift performance are also affected
by packaging. In the plastic N8 package the molding
compound is in direct contact with the chip, exerting
pressure on the surface. While NPN input transistors are
largely unaffected by this pressure, JFET device matching
and drift are degraded. Consequently, for best DC perfor-
mance, as shown in the typical performance distribution
plots, the TO-5 H package is recommended.
Board leakage can be minimized by encircling the input
circuitry with a guard ring operated at a potential close to
that of the inputs: in inverting configurations the guard
ringshouldbetiedtoground,innoninvertingconnnections
to the inverting input at pin 2. Guarding both sides of the
printed circuit board is required. Bulk leakage reduction
depends on the guard ring width.
Noise Performance
The current noise of the LT1055/LT1056 is practically
immeasurable at 1.8fA/√Hz. At 25°C it is negligible up to
1G of source resistance, RS (compound to the noise of
RS). Even at 125°C it is negligible to 100M of RS.

The voltage noise spectrum is characterized by a low 1/f
corner in the 20Hz to 30Hz range, significantly lower than
on other competitive JFET input op amps. Of particular
interest is the fact that with any JFET IC amplifier, the
frequency location of the 1/f corner is proportional to the
square root of the internal gate leakage currents and,
therefore, noise doubles every 20°C. Furthermore, as
illustrated in the noise versus chip temperature curves,
the 0.1Hz to 10Hz peak-to-peak noise is a strong function
of temperature, while wideband noise (f0 = 1kHz) is
practically unaffected by temperature.

Consequently, for optimum low frequency noise, chip
temperatureshouldbeminimized. Forexample, operating
an LT1056 at ±5V supplies or with a 20°C/W case-to-
ambient heat sink reduces 0.1Hz to 10Hz noise from
typically 2.5µVP-P (±15V, free-air) to 1.5µVP-P. Similiarly,
the noise of an LT1055 will be 1.8µVP-P typically because
of its lower power dissipation and chip temperature.

Phase Reversal Protection
Voltage Follower with Input Exceeding the Negative
Common-Mode Range
Most industry standard JFET input op amps (e.g., LF155/
LF156, LF351, LF411, OP15/16) exhibit phase reversal at
the output when the negitive common-mode limit at the
input is exceeded (i.e., from –12V to –15V with ±15V
supplies). This can cause lock-up in servo systems. As
shown below, the LT1055/LT1056 does not have this
problem due to unique phase reversal protection circuitry
(Q1 on simplified schematic).
